Output 1f31f05f8e886cef3bef4cb98c06aa83f66cc7b764821d6ee4249f85047feb9b:50

value
39596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54380fdb91377c8bbb467c3f852a278e4b81f0c OP_EQUAL
address
3M8eiewAwgXLju6fKJ968oTKYNq9aJ4cNT
transaction
1f31f05f8e886cef3bef4cb98c06aa83f66cc7b764821d6ee4249f85047feb9b
spent
true